Kim Scott Arrested Again: BAC Nearly Triple the Legal Limit

It’s a troubling pattern that’s hard to ignore. Just days after pleading no contest in a separate DUI case from February, Kim Scott found herself in handcuffs again on Wednesday night in Chesterfield Township, Michigan, this time after allegedly crashing into a parked vehicle. But the breathalyzer numbers tell the real story—and they’re staggering.

According to the police report, Scott blew a .204 BAC at the scene, more than 2.5 times Michigan’s legal limit of .08. When officers arrived, they noted she was unsteady on her feet, slurring her words, and reeking of alcohol. At the station, two additional breath tests came back at .176 and .181—still more than double the legal threshold. These aren’t borderline numbers; they’re the kind of readings that paint a picture of someone in serious trouble.

The timing makes this even more alarming. Scott just pleaded no contest in connection with another DUI-related case and is scheduled for sentencing in June on that matter. Now she’s facing a fresh arrest on top of pending consequences from the last one.
